What they do
A Scheduler or Operations Coordinator provides scheduling and logistical support for an office, company or organization. May specialize in scheduling required for production or for administrative work.

Job Description
Operations Assistant 15-25 hours per week, with the possibility of additional hours Starting pay: $14 per hour, with higher starting pay considered based on experience and qualifications. Serendipity is looking for a dependable, organized, and flexible Operations Assistant to work closely with our Director of Operations and help keep Serendipity's day-to-day operations running smoothly. This position will support many of the behind-the-scenes tasks that keep Serendipity organized and operating efficiently. No two days will necessarily look the same. Some days may include office and administrative work, while others may involve assisting with projects, inventory, merchandising, store needs, or sales-floor tasks. We are looking for someone who enjoys being the person who helps get things done, notices what needs attention, and is willing to jump in wherever needed. Responsibilities Assist the Director of Operations with day-to-day business and store operations Help complete administrative and office-related projects Assist with organization, paperwork, reports, filing, and other operational tasks Help coordinate projects and follow up on tasks as needed Assist with inventory-related projects, product organization, pricing, transfers, or product preparation when needed Help with merchandising, displays, store organization, and other sales-floor projects Assist with preparing for events, promotions, seasonal changes, and special projects Help organize supplies and maintain efficient office and backroom areas Communicate with managers and employees when information or follow-up is needed Help identify and complete tasks that contribute to a smooth, organized workplace Step in to assist on the sales floor or with customer needs when necessary Support additional behind-the-scenes projects as they arise Help manage sales and aged inventory being offered through online sales channels, including identifying products to add, keeping track of what is listed and sold, ensuring inventory information stays accurate, and assisting with pulling, packing, and shipping sold items as needed. What We're Looking For Extremely organized and detail-oriented Dependable and able to follow projects through from beginning to end Comfortable working independently while also taking direction Able to prioritize when several things need attention at once Willing to take initiative instead of always waiting to be given the next task Comfortable working both in an office setting and on a retail sales floor Friendly, professional, and able to communicate well with employees and managers Flexible and willing to help with a variety of responsibilities Basic computer and technology skills Retail, administrative, office, or operations experience is helpful but not required for the right person This position averages approximately 15-25 hours per week . There may be opportunities for additional hours for someone who is interested in being cross-trained as a Sales Associate and helping with store coverage when needed.
